課程概述

As English I may be the last required course for most students on their journey of learning English, this class is designed with the main purpose of cultivating students’ future capability of independent study and functionable use of the language, particularly with respect to reading (and, to a lesser degree, listening). Thus as many types of reading (and listening) materials as possible—such as the latest news reports (on all kinds of topics), argumentative essays, literary works (mostly short stories), etc.—will be covered in the class, always with the emphasis on developing essential reading (and listening) skills and realizing what would be required for an adequate comprehension of the materials at hand. Although there will still be a certain degree of training on speaking and writing skills, students more interested in training themselves in these two skills (especially the former) are advised to enroll in other classes that are more purposefully devoted to them.  

課程目標
To enable students to understand the ordinary kinds of English reading materials adequately with the help of dictionaries so that their learning of the language can serve a functional purpose.  
課程要求
Pre-class studying of reading materials (with the English definitions of all new vocabularies checked); attentive response in class; on-time submission of assignments.

指定閱讀
As all reading materials will be in handout form, the class is devoid of a textbook. However, students are required to familiarize themselves with the use of a dictionary equipped with English definitions and complete-sentence examples. Attention: although this can be done with the Internet (or less often nowadays, electronic version), all students should be able to produce a hard-copy dictionary for the purpose of mid-term and final examinations.
